Gift Basket

Pomo gift basket made using the coiling technique. it has a three-rod willow foundation and a weft of sedge grass root and small checker designs in dyed bulrush. The direction of the coiling is clockwise when viewed from above. The basket is decorated with Quail feathers. There is a small string handle which has eight Washington clam shell disc beads on it. The basket has flaring sided and the checker designs zigzag up the sides from the base of the basket. The rim is finished in alternating light and dark checks.
